ABSTRACT:
An optical device which comprises at least one first passive or active element and an integrated grating arrangement. The device furthermore comprises a tuning device for controlling and changing the angle of incidence of a beam incident to the grating arrangement. The tuning devices comprises a variable index prism arranged between said first active or passive element and the grating arrangement.
